Output 2bba3daf696fb6d7413e512852f3af5984438f85997a161ce01caff5b7470c1d:34

value
22956
script pubkey
OP_0 OP_PUSHBYTES_20 091492b0042207bba27dcb3210d81ca2c7758164
address
bc1qpy2f9vqyygrmhgnaeveppkqu5trhtqty2f5l0e
transaction
2bba3daf696fb6d7413e512852f3af5984438f85997a161ce01caff5b7470c1d
confirmations
240631
spent
true